Where did you get the floor and what did it cost?
I got it from CostCo online... I got 400 sq.ft for under $1300 delivered to my door (The tile alone was about $1100). It's pretty much just like Racedeck from what I found out... It has a same inter-locking system, 10 yr. warranty, solvent resistent... etc etc. Installed in about 2 hours...
